    Sound from Chrome doesn't work on speakers

    So I have a G35 headset and speakers which I stuck on my Dell screen. (made to stick to it)

    I switch al the time between them and so far so good until yesterday when there would be no sound from the speakers. When I plug the headset in
    everything is fine and it works.

    But with the speakers only other things work like VLC media player but Youtube or any other internet video? Nope.

    Had similar issue when switching between audio devices on my PC with Chrome. Sometimes when I unplug my headphones for my main CD player stereo system speakers I have rigged up to my PC, chrome likes to go silent.

    Have always found that a simple closing down of Chrome, not just closing the tab but closing the whole window, and reopening it solves the problem straight away.
